企业最常用的数据库是什么
-
企业最常用的数据库是关系数据库。关系数据库是一种基于关系模型的数据库,它采用表格的形式来组织数据。在关系数据库中,数据被存储在一系列的表格中,每个表格都由行和列组成,行代表记录,列代表属性。关系数据库使用结构化查询语言(SQL)来操作和查询数据。
以下是企业最常用的数据库的一些重要特点:
-
数据完整性:关系数据库提供了多种机制来保证数据的完整性。例如,可以定义主键、外键和约束来确保数据的唯一性和一致性。
-
数据一致性:关系数据库使用事务来确保数据的一致性。事务是一组数据库操作,要么全部成功执行,要么全部回滚到原始状态。这样可以避免数据不一致的问题。
-
数据安全性:关系数据库提供了访问控制机制来保护数据的安全性。可以为不同的用户和角色分配不同的权限,限制他们对数据的访问和修改。
-
数据查询和分析:关系数据库提供了强大的查询语言(SQL)来检索和分析数据。通过使用SQL,用户可以通过简单的语句来执行复杂的数据查询和分析操作。
-
可扩展性:关系数据库可以轻松地扩展以处理大量的数据。通过添加更多的硬件资源,如存储和处理能力,可以提高数据库的性能和容量。
综上所述,关系数据库是企业最常用的数据库类型,因为它提供了数据完整性、一致性、安全性、查询和分析功能以及可扩展性。这些特点使得关系数据库成为企业处理和管理大量数据的理想选择。
1年前 -
-
企业最常用的数据库之一是关系型数据库(RDBMS,Relational Database Management System)。关系型数据库采用表格的形式组织数据,数据以行和列的形式存储。每个表格由一个或多个列组成,每列对应一种数据类型,每行代表一个记录。关系型数据库使用结构化查询语言(SQL,Structured Query Language)进行数据的查询和操作。
关系型数据库的优点包括:
- 数据结构清晰:关系型数据库使用表格和列的结构来组织数据,使得数据的结构清晰明确,易于理解和管理。
- 数据一致性:关系型数据库支持事务,保证了数据的一致性和完整性。
- 灵活性:关系型数据库可以通过SQL语言进行复杂的查询和数据操作,提供了强大的灵活性和功能。
- 可扩展性:关系型数据库可以通过添加新的表格和索引来扩展数据存储和查询的能力。
除了关系型数据库,企业还常用其他类型的数据库,如:
- 非关系型数据库(NoSQL):非关系型数据库不使用表格和列的结构,而是使用其他数据模型,如文档、键值对、图形等。非关系型数据库适用于大规模、高并发和复杂的数据处理场景。
- 数据仓库:数据仓库是一种专门用于存储和分析大量数据的数据库。它将企业的各种数据源整合到一个统一的数据模型中,以支持企业的决策和分析需求。
- 内存数据库:内存数据库将数据存储在内存中,而不是磁盘上,以提供更快的读写性能。内存数据库适用于对响应时间要求较高的应用场景,如金融交易系统、实时数据分析等。
总而言之,企业最常用的数据库是关系型数据库,但根据具体的应用场景和需求,企业还可能使用其他类型的数据库。
1年前 -
企业最常用的数据库之一是关系型数据库。关系型数据库是使用表格(表)来组织和存储数据的数据库,通过表中的行和列来表示数据之间的关系。常见的关系型数据库包括MySQL、Oracle、SQL Server等。
下面将从方法、操作流程等方面讲解企业常用的关系型数据库。
一、数据库的选择和安装
- 根据需求选择合适的数据库:企业在选择数据库时需要考虑数据规模、安全性、性能需求等因素,以选择合适的数据库产品。
- 下载和安装数据库:根据选择的数据库产品,到官方网站下载相应的安装包,并按照安装向导进行安装。
二、数据库的创建和管理
- 创建数据库:安装完成后,可以使用数据库管理工具(如MySQL Workbench、Oracle SQL Developer等)连接到数据库服务器,并创建新的数据库。
- 创建数据表:在数据库中,可以创建多个数据表来存储不同类型的数据。通过定义表的结构(表名、字段名、数据类型、约束等),来创建数据表。
- 插入和查询数据:通过SQL语句(如INSERT、SELECT等)来插入和查询数据。可以使用数据库管理工具提供的图形化界面,也可以通过编写SQL语句来实现。
- 管理数据库用户和权限:为了保证数据的安全性,数据库可以设置多个用户,并给予不同的权限。通过创建用户、授权等操作,管理数据库用户和权限。
三、数据库的备份和恢复
- 数据库备份:定期对数据库进行备份是保证数据安全的重要措施。可以使用数据库管理工具提供的备份功能,也可以通过编写脚本来实现备份操作。
- 数据库恢复:当数据库发生故障或数据丢失时,可以使用备份文件进行数据库恢复。可以使用数据库管理工具提供的恢复功能,也可以通过编写脚本来实现恢复操作。
四、数据库的性能优化
- 索引优化:在数据库中创建索引可以提高查询性能。根据查询的字段和条件,创建适当的索引,可以加快查询速度。
- 数据库分区:对于大规模的数据库,可以将数据进行分区存储,以提高查询和维护的效率。
- 查询优化:通过分析查询语句的执行计划,优化查询语句的写法,以提高查询性能。
- 缓存优化:合理使用缓存技术,将经常访问的数据缓存在内存中,以减少对数据库的访问,提高响应速度。
五、数据库的监控和维护
- 监控数据库性能:通过数据库管理工具提供的性能监控功能,可以实时监控数据库的性能指标,如CPU使用率、内存占用、磁盘IO等。
- 定期维护数据库:定期对数据库进行维护操作,如清理无用数据、优化数据库结构、重新组织索引等,以保证数据库的健康运行。
总结:企业最常用的数据库是关系型数据库,常见的产品有MySQL、Oracle、SQL Server等。在使用关系型数据库时,需要进行数据库的选择和安装,创建和管理数据库,进行备份和恢复操作,进行性能优化,以及监控和维护数据库。这些操作可以通过数据库管理工具提供的功能来实现,也可以通过编写SQL语句和脚本来完成。
1年前